In VAT it is very crucial to determine place of supply of every transaction. Because, place of supply is the place where supply is considered to have taken place. Taxability on a particular supply depends upon its place of supply. Where place of supply is considered to be in UAE, tax is applicable on such […]

It should be understand first that GST is tax leviable on supply of Good and Services both. It is consumption / destination based tax which against the previous principle of origin based taxation. Tax is charged on Value Added System (VAT) but business to business supply get credit of tax, with framework of law, and at the end tax goes in the hands of the state where consumption is made.
